Advantages of CSS

CSS saves time − You can write CSS once and then reuse the same sheet in multiple HTML pages. You can define a style for each HTML element and apply it to as many Web pages as you want.

  • <b>Pages load faster</b>&nbsp;− If you are using CSS, you do not need to write HTML tag attributes every time. Just write one CSS rule of a tag and apply it to all the occurrences of that tag. So, less code means faster download times.
  • <b>Easy maintenance</b>&nbsp;− To make a global change, simply change the style, and all elements in all the web pages will be updated automatically.
  • <b>Superior styles to HTML</b>&nbsp;− CSS have a much a wider array of attributes than HTML, so you can give a far better look to your HTML page in comparison to HTML attributes.
  • <b>Multiple Device Compatibility&nbsp;</b>− Style sheets allow content to be optimized for more than one type of device. By using the same HTML document, different versions of a website can be presented for handheld devices such as PDAs and cell phones or for printing.
  • <b>Global web standards</b>&nbsp;− Now HTML attributes are being deprecated and it is being recommended to use CSS. So, it’s a good idea to start using CSS in all the HTML pages to make them compatible to future browsers.
